Output e94fc15e4a76616b0423b2c362fe2658a38c898216627879e84dcffddc816dd6:27

value
591226
script pubkey
OP_0 OP_PUSHBYTES_32 435f264653e79299ef8706151b5af5fa8a439822dc90e06c12b8e0a54d084f67
address
bc1qgd0jv3jnu7ffnmu8qc23kkh4l29y8xpzmjgwqmqjhrs22nggfansp8v9vk
transaction
e94fc15e4a76616b0423b2c362fe2658a38c898216627879e84dcffddc816dd6
spent
true